Output 08b6850c6163784f3da5dc2ae1766cb81e2dc7c98c903526601091d5cadbb626:21

value
12196748
script pubkey
OP_HASH160 OP_PUSHBYTES_20 523478e8ed05b7325ccc67b4f9bf9f7d404d01d1 OP_EQUAL
address
39BgC7XvbP3d5ds1C8U8717ybDhJWUhvA4
transaction
08b6850c6163784f3da5dc2ae1766cb81e2dc7c98c903526601091d5cadbb626